As a business owner or manager, it’s certain that you’ll face your fair share of challenges. From juggling multiple responsibilities to handling difficult employees, there are many obstacles that can prevent you from achieving your goals and growing your business. However, with the right mindset and strategies in place, you can overcome these challenges and reach new levels of success. Here are some common management challenges and how to overcome them:

1. Time Management

As a manager, your time is precious. You may be responsible for everything from hiring and training staff to managing finances and marketing efforts. It’s important to prioritize tasks and delegate when possible. A great way to streamline your time management is by utilizing project management tools such as Trello and Asana.

2. Employee Performance

Managing employee performance can be challenging, but it’s crucial for a prosperous business. Be sure to set clear expectations and goals for each employee and provide regular feedback. Encourage open communication and proactive problem-solving. This will create a culture of accountability and help you identify areas for improvement early on.

3. Financial Management

Managing finances can be daunting, but it’s essential for the success of your business. Establish a budget and stick to it. Keep track of all expenses, and regularly review financial reports to identify areas of strength and weakness. Utilize financial management technology, such as accounting software, to help streamline the process.

4. Marketing and Branding

Your business’s marketing and branding efforts are critical to attracting and retaining customers. Establish a clear brand identity and develop a marketing plan that targets your ideal customer. Utilize digital marketing strategies such as social media advertising and email marketing to maximize reach and engagement.

5. Adaptation to Change

In today’s fast-paced business environment, the ability to adapt to change is essential. Stay informed about industry trends and technologies, and be prepared to pivot your strategies if necessary. Foster a culture of innovation and encourage your team to embrace change and explore new ideas.

In conclusion, managing a business is challenging, but with the right mindset and strategies, you can successfully overcome these obstacles. By prioritizing time management, employee performance, financial management, branding and marketing, and adaptation to change, you’ll position your business for greater success and prosperity.
